    Methylphenidate

    Methylphenidate is a stimulant of first choice used to treat ADHD in adults and children. It increases activity in the parts of the brain that help control attention and behaviour. Methylphenidate can also be used to treat other ailments like the condition known as narcolepsy. It can help those suffering from Narcolepsy remain awake throughout the day and improve their ability to focus and pay attention.

    This medication has a high potential for abuse and is classified as a Schedule II drug by the US Drug Enforcement Agency. The medication for adhd and odd is taken exactly as prescribed to lower the risk of abuse and the adverse negative effects. Methylphenidate can trigger psychotic symptoms in a few people. It may also worsen the behavior and tics of those with bipolar disorder or Tourette's syndrome. People suffering from these conditions should consult their doctor prior to starting this medication.

    It is essential to inform your doctor if there are any other health issues or are allergic to any food or dyes (such as tartrazine, which is a yellow dye present in processed foods and in some medications or if you're taking Adhansia XR). Methylphenidate is known to interact with medications, including opioids, antidepressants and monamine oxide inhibitors. These include isocarboxazid, linezolid and methylene blue. rasagiline, Emsam, Zelapar, or tranylcypromine.

    Avoid alcohol or other stimulants when taking methylphenidate. These drugs may cause a negative effect on your heart rate and blood pressure. The methylphenidate tablets that are immediate-release (Ritalin), the oral disintegrating capsule with a long-acting mechanism and chewable tablets (Quillichew-ER and Cotempla XR-ODT) and chewable tablets with a long-acting mechanism (Quillichew-ER and Cotempla XR-ODT), contain Phenylalanine. This can be dangerous when a genetic condition such as phenylketonuria is present.

    Bupropion

    Bupropion, a medication that treats depression is a brain stimulant and improves mood. It also reduces symptoms of ADHD. It can also be used to treat depression and seasonal affective disorder (SAD), a type of depression that is common in the fall and winter months. It is also used to help people stop smoking by reducing the craving for nicotine and withdrawal symptoms.

    Bupropion has been shown to improve ADHD symptoms in adults in a variety of studies. The pooled fixed-effect RR for improvement in week 6 (using an improvement that is clinically significant of 30% or more on the CGI scale) is 1.14 (95% of the interval 0.95 to 1.37) and, for overall response, the proportion of improved subjects was 52 percent in the bupropion group compared with 37 percent in the placebo group.

    Bupropion can cause dangerous and even life-threatening interactions when taken together with other drugs. These include sedatives and antidepressants along with blood pressure medications. It may also increase the risk of having seizures in those who have seizures or high blood pressure. It is also not recommended for use by people with certain medical conditions. It is not recommended for women who are breastfeeding or pregnant. Bupropion is a form of brand-name drugs Wellbutrin SR and Wellbutrin XL. It is also available as Zyban, Budeprion SR. Aplenzin and Forfivo XL. It is also available as generic drug.

    Tricyclic antidepressants

    Tricyclic Antidepressants, or TCAs are a type of drugs that work by affecting brain chemical. They were among the first antidepressants developed. While they aren't used as a first line treatment for depression however, they could still be effective for some people. They work by preventing the reuptake of dopamine serotonin and noradrenaline, increasing their availability in neurons. They are also useful in reducing the symptoms of other disorders, including pain syndromes and enuresis, such as fibromyalgia, the phantom leg syndrome.

    TCAs can be effective in treating ADHD symptoms, regardless of whether they are administered on their own or combined with stimulants. They can improve core ADHD symptoms and decrease anxiety, depression and impulsiveness. In addition, they could assist in reducing the tics, which are repetitive uncontrollable movements or sounds like throat clearing or blinking.

    TCAs may cause adverse reactions, including sedation and dry mouth, and may increase the risk of cardiovascular issues. They can interact with other medications, like anticholinergics, and should be avoided in pregnant women. These medications can also cause teratogenic effects on animals and they can cross the placenta. Speak to your doctor if concerned. There are newer antidepressants that have a lower risk of side effects.
